Output ef706ec17f4739e63fa96e835baa75d120303584d4498707fbd09b9b135b74ca:0

value
62973136
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1b6534d980bdedb53f3f18ff528f6034753bf11 OP_EQUALVERIFY OP_CHECKSIG
address
1MaTTMUCxt81biE6Abv911T9CeM7GjiZym
transaction
ef706ec17f4739e63fa96e835baa75d120303584d4498707fbd09b9b135b74ca
spent
true